Washington
(ANI):
Rapper
50
Cent's
reality
show
'50
Cent:
The
Money
and
The
Power'
has
been
dropped
from
the
music
channel
MTV
after
a
string
of
poor
ratings.
The
show
followed
50
Cent's
lookout
for
the
next
hip-hop
mogul
among
14
wannabes.
The
winner
would
receive
a
100,000
dollars
investment
given
by
50
Cent
to
begin
his
or
her
own
venture.
But
since
its
debut
on
November
6,
the
show
hasn't
been
received
well
by
the
viewers
and
the
network
has
now
decided
to
scrap
the
flailing
show
after
little
more
than
a
month
on
air,
according
to
the
New
York
Post.
